Uphold vs Choicetrade - Headquarters And Year Of Founding
Uphold was founded in 2013 and has its headquaters in United States.
Choicetrade was founded in 2009 and has its head office in United States.

Uphold vs Choicetrade - Regulation And Licencing In More Detail
Uphold is regulated by FCA and FINCEN: Uphold Europe Limited, Reg No. 09281410. Uphold HQ Inc. NMLS ID No. 1269875 .
Choicetrade is regulated by Unregulated.

Compare Uphold vs Choicetrade Commission And Fees
Uphold and Choicetrade are online brokerage platforms, and most online brokerages charge lower prices than traditional brokerages tend to bill. The reason for this is that the businesses of online brokerages are scaled much better. That is, an internet broker is not necessarily influenced by the number of customers they have.
However, this doesn't mean that online brokers don't charge any fees. They charge fees of varying rates for a variety of services to make money. There are primarily three types of fees for this purpose.
The first sort of charges to keep an eye out for are trading fees. Whenever you make an actual trade, like buying a stock or an ETF, you are billed trading fees. In such cases, you are spending a spread, financing speed, or a commission. The kinds of trading fees and the rates vary from broker to broker.
Commissions can be fixed or dependent on the traded volume. On the flip side, a spread refers to the gap between the buying and selling price. Financing or overnight prices are people who are billed when you hold a leveraged position for longer than a day.
Aside from trading fees, online brokers also charge non-trading fees. These are dependent on the actions you undertake in your account. They are billed for operations like depositing money, not trading for long periods, or withdrawals.
